An intriguing development in this field is the integration of augmented reality (AR) with digital twin technology. AR allows users to superimpose virtual objects onto the real world,creating an immersive and interactive experience. By incorporating AR into digital twin systems,users can behold and engage with virtual replicas of physical assets in real time. This not only heightens the user experience but also offers valuable insights into critical operations. For instance,maintenance technicians can overlay diagnostic information onto physical equipment,enabling them to efficiently identify and resolve issues. Moreover,AR enables collaborative decision-making by allowing multiple stakeholders to simultaneously view and interact with the same digital twin,irrespective of their physical location.

Another emerging trend in digital twin technology is the infusion of artificial intelligence (AI) capabilities. AI empowers digital twins to analyze copious amounts of data and generate real-time predictions and recommendations. Through machine learning algorithms,digital twins learn from historical data,discern patterns,and optimize processes accordingly. In manufacturing settings,AI-powered digital twins can pinpoint bottlenecks,predict equipment failures before they occur,and optimize production schedules for minimal downtime and maximum efficiency. Furthermore,AI equips digital twins with simulation capabilities that allow organizations to anticipate future outcomes by evaluating various scenarios.
